St George, London's leading residential developer, is hosting the third annual Jobs and Careers Fair at Imperial Wharf on Thursday 28th January 2010, to highlight the range of employment and training opportunities available throughout Hammersmith and Fulham.
In partnership with the London Borough of Hammersmith & Fulham, the Jobs and Careers Fair is a free event which will run from 4pm - 7pm, it provides an opportunity for local people to find out more about the variety of job prospects and training opportunities in the Borough. The event will be officially opened by Greg Hands, MP for Hammersmith and Fulham.

Visitors to the Jobs and Careers Fair 2010, will be able to meet a range of organisations offering employment opportunities and job seeker advice. There will be plenty of information available through a variety of agencies including Westfield's Work Zone, where visitors will be able to obtain careers advice, gain support and assistance, access pre-employment training geared towards securing employment in the borough, visit a CV Clinic, organise work placements, debts support and provide childcare support for those wishing to return to employment.
